Edwin José Besaile Fayad (born June 21, 1980) is a Colombian architect and politician, who was governor of the department of Córdoba for the Union Party for the People. He is a member of the Besaile Fayad clan, with his brothers, former senator Musa Besaile, and the former mayor of the municipality of Sahagún Jhon Moisés Besaile.

In the governorship, he replaced Alejandro Lyons (2012–2015), and both were immersed in numerous multi-million dollar corruption cases during their administrations, especially the Hemophilia Cartel. Lyons in confession before the Attorney General's Office testified that Governor Edwin Besaile gave millions from corruption and to Senator Musa Besaile, who kept half the money they obtained from irregular contracts and royalties from Córdoba. Part of the money was used to finance the campaign for the governorship of Edwin Besaile in 2015.

In 2019, the Córdoba Attorney General dismissed Besaile from his position and barred him from holding public office for the next ten years.
